Kaziranga National Park

Explore Kaziranga National Park

This UNESCO World Heritage Site in Assam is home to the rare one-horned rhinoceros, elephants, and Bengal tigers. Take a jeep safari through its grasslands and wetlands for an unforgettable wildlife experience.

Sandakphu for Himalayan Views

Trek to Sandakphu for Himalayan Views

Sandakphu is the highest peak lying on the Indo-Nepal border. It offers stunning panoramic views of Everest, Kanchenjunga, Lhotse, and Makalu. Many adventure enthusiasts make their way to take part in this trek annually as it features scenic trails through rhododendron forests.

Marvel

Marvel at the Views from Bumla Pass

Located on the Himalayas, this Indo-Chinese Border is known for its historical significance and its glistening white beauty. Perched at 4572 meters above sea level, this snow-clad location allows travelers to enjoy panoramic vistas of the mountains.

 Hornbill Festival in Nagaland

Attend the Hornbill Festival in Nagaland

Annually celebrated from the 1st to the 20th of December, the Hornbill Festival Showcases the vibrant culture of Nagaland's tribes. This festival allows its visitors to experience traditional dances, folk music, indigenous crafts, and local delicacies.

Living Root Bridges in Meghalaya

Walk Across the Living Root Bridges in Meghalaya

Crafted by the indigenous Khasi tribes, Meghalaya's living root bridges are a marvel of natural engineering. The famous double-decker root bridge in Nongriat offers a unique trekking experience amidst dense forests and waterfalls.

Nathula Pass

Drive Through Nathula Pass

Known for being one of the highest motorable roads in the world, Nathula Pass in Sikkim offers breathtaking views of the Indo-China border. The journey is thrilling, especially in winter when the pass is covered in snow, making it an unforgettable experience.

raditional Assamese Feast During Bwisagu

Experience the Traditional Assamese Feast During Bwisagu

Experience the vibrant Bwisagu, an important celebration for the Bodo community to mark the start of the new year. Indulge in a traditional feast featuring authentic local dishes like Pitha (sticky rice cake), Wahan Mosdeng (chicken with bamboo shoots), and Chakhwi.

Important Travel Tips For People Visiting North East India for the First Time

Here are some important travel tips that can make your North East visit memorable and comfortable:

Pack winter and rain protection essentials:

The hill stations in North East India can get really cold, especially at night, so it is advised to pack warm layered clothes. In addition, places in Meghalaya, such as Mawsynram and Cherrapunji, are the wettest places on Earth, so rain protection clothes become necessary to avoid inconvenience.

Permits:

If you are travelling to Nagaland, Arunachal Pradesh, or Mizoram, Inner Line Permits (ILP) are required for Indian citizens. This is implemented to protect Indigenous culture and manage mass entry into tribal areas.

Respect local culture and traditions:

In the tribal areas of the North East, local culture and tradition are an integral part of daily lives. Thus, it is important to ensure that you respect the local culture by dressing modestly and strictly following the local rules.

Carry Cash:

ATMs might not be available everywhere in the North East, and there might be issues with the network or unavailability of UPI facilities. Therefore, carrying adequate cash is important to avoid inconvenience.

What is the best time to visit North East India?

Answer : The ideal time depends on the destination:
  • Meghalaya, Sikkim, Arunachal Pradesh: March to June (pleasant weather) & October to February (winter charm).
  • Assam & Nagaland: November to April (festivals and wildlife).

Do I need a permit to visit North East India?

Answer : Yes, some states like Arunachal Pradesh, Nagaland, and Mizoram require an Inner Line Permit (ILP) for Indian travelers, while foreigners need a Protected Area Permit (PAP). Vacation Adda can assist you in obtaining the necessary permits.

How many days are required for a North East India tour?

Answer : A well-planned 7 to 10-day itinerary is recommended to cover the major attractions, but you can also opt for shorter 4-5 day trips focusing on a specific state.

What are the must-visit destinations in North East India?

Answer : Some top places to explore include Kaziranga National Park (Assam), Tawang Monastery (Arunachal Pradesh), Dawki River (Meghalaya), Gangtok (Sikkim), and Kohima (Nagaland).

Is North East India safe for travelers?

Answer : Yes, North East India is generally safe for tourists. The locals are welcoming, and crime rates are low. However, it’s always advisable to follow standard travel precautions.
